Bannon conducted hours of interviews with Epstein in his Manhattan mansion in 2019, which was previously understood to be related to media coaching for a potential appearance on 60 Minutes that aimed to rehabilitate the disgraced financier's image.

Now he is claiming the interview was intended to expose the deceased pedophile and 'destroy the very myths he created' for an upcoming documentary.

'I am a filmmaker and TV host with decades of experience interviewing controversial figures,' Bannon told the New York Times on Monday.

'That's the only lens through which these private communications should be viewed — a documentary filmmaker working, over a period of time, to secure 50 hours of interviews from a reclusive subject.'

Bannon's shocking response comes after conservatives blasted him for appearing to endorse removing Trump from office via the 25th Amendment in private text messages exchanged with Epstein.
